The ride takes about 258 minutes off-peak and up to 264 minutes at peak across the full 238.9 miles. That four-and-a-bit hour window depends mostly on when you roll out of Miami and how heavy the Turnpike is around midday. Leaving in the calmer morning hours keeps you near the lower end of the range, while an afternoon departure during heavy Orlando-bound traffic pushes you toward the upper figure. Your driver picks the cleanest path north and adjusts in real time if there is congestion, so the estimate stays realistic rather than optimistic. Because the fare is fixed at booking, a slower run never changes what you pay. Plan the pickup with a little cushion if you have a check-in window or a water-park afternoon in mind at the resort.
Disembarkation mornings can be busy around the terminal itself when several ships clear at once, which is why the driver meets you curbside rather than circling. Once you are on the highway the timing follows the standard 258–264 minute range, so the heaviest variable is simply how quickly the group clears customs.

The Grove Resort & Water Park sits in the western Orlando resort corridor, an easy reach of the area’s major theme parks. It pairs spacious suite-style accommodations with an on-site water park, making it a natural landing spot for cruise families extending a Florida holiday into an Orlando week. After days at sea, the lazy river, slides, and pools give kids an immediate outlet while the adults unpack. Dining, a spa, and lakeside grounds round out the stay without anyone needing to drive off-property the moment they arrive.
